London
London
London
London
London
London
London
London
London
Kensington
London
London
London
London
Kensington
Chiswick
London
London
London
London
London
London
London
London
London
London
London
London
London
London
London
Wimbledon
London
London
London
London
Richmond, Surrey
London
London
London